Signs You Need an Automotive Tune-Up
Recognizing the early symptoms of a struggling engine can save you from costly roadside emergencies. Your vehicle often communicates a need for car tune-ups through changes in feel, sound, or fuel consumption. By addressing these warning signs promptly, you can restore your vehicle's efficiency and prevent minor ignition issues from escalating into major mechanical failures.
Watch for these common indicators that your vehicle requires professional attention:
- Decreased Efficiency: Noticing a sudden drop in miles per gallon during your typical Aurora commute.
- Rough Idling: Feeling the vehicle shake or vibrate while stopped at a red light or stop sign.
- Difficulty Starting: Experiencing longer cranking times or hesitating when you turn the key or push the start button.
- Unusual Noises: Hearing tapping, clicking, or knocking sounds coming from the engine bay while accelerating.

What Is Included in a Vehicle Tune-Up?
A comprehensive vehicle tune-up typically includes an inspection of the ignition system, air and fuel filters, engine timing, and spark plugs. How Often Should I Get a Tune-Up?
It is generally recommended to schedule a tune-up every 30,000 miles or as specified in your vehicle's manual. However, factors like driving conditions, the local climate in Aurora, and vehicle usage can influence this frequency. Can Regular Tune-Ups Improve Fuel Efficiency?
Yes, regular tune-ups can support better fuel efficiency. By helping ensure that components like spark plugs, air filters, and fuel systems are in good condition, your engine can operate more efficiently, which may reduce fuel consumption and emissions.
